Set against the backdrop of a tumultuous era in Korea, the narrative unfolds through the eyes of Adam, who awakens to a reality filled with social upheaval and personal strife. The authors intricately weave themes of identity, morality, and the human condition, forcing readers to confront the complexities of life in a rapidly changing society.

As Adam navigates his way through the challenges placed before him, he encounters a rich cast of characters, each representing different facets of the broader societal issues. The interactions are laced with tension, often revealing the stark contrasts between hope and despair, freedom and constraint.

Through vivid storytelling and profound exploration of existential questions, the novel pushes the boundaries of conventional literature, capturing the essence of a generation yearning for change and understanding. Its controversial themes resonate even decades after its initial release, inviting readers to reflect on their own beliefs and the world around them.
